GNU/Linux >> Linux の 問題 >  >> Panels >> Panels

Ubuntu16.04にConcrete5をインストールします

Ubuntu16.04にConcrete5をインストールする方法を紹介します。 Concrete5は、無料のオープンソースコンテンツ管理システム(CMS)です。使いやすいですが、技術的なスキルがないユーザーでもさまざまな種類のWebサイトを構築できる強力なツールです。 Concrete5は、コンテキスト内編集(管理インターフェースやウェブエディタソフトウェアを使用するのではなく、ページ上で直接ウェブサイトコンテンツを編集する機能)を備えています。 Ubuntu 16.04へのConcrete5のインストールは非常に簡単で、インストールに10分以上かかることはありません。

Concrete5には次のような便利な機能がたくさんあります。

–直感的な編集
–強力で拡張可能
–モバイル最適化とレスポンシブ
–モジュラービルディングとテンプレート
–フォームの作成とデータの収集
–統合レポート
–美しいブログ
–すばらしいディスカッション
–ユーザーと権限
–コンテンツワークフロー
–SEO対応
–ソーシャルメディア
–その他多数…

このチュートリアルでは、Apache Webサーバー、PHP、およびMySQLを使用してUbuntu16.04VPSにConcrete5をインストールします。

1。システムを更新する

開始する前に、サーバー上のすべてのパッケージを最新バージョンに更新することをお勧めします。 SSH経由でUbuntu16.04サーバーにログインします

ssh root@IP_Adress -p Port_number

次のコマンドを実行してパッケージを更新します

apt-get update && apt-get upgrade

2。 ApacheWebサーバーをインストールします

Apacheは次のコマンドで簡単にインストールできます

apt-get install apache2

Webサーバーをインストールしたら、システムの起動時に自動的に起動できるようにします

systemctl enable apache2

3。 PHP7をインストールする

Concrete5はPHPベースのアプリケーションであるため、Ubuntu16.04VPSにPHPをインストールする必要があります。そのためには、次のコマンドを実行します

apt-get install php7.0 libapache2-mod-php7.0 php7.0-mysql

4。 MySQLサーバーをインストールします

次のコマンドを実行して、MySQLデータベースサーバーをVPSにインストールします

apt-get install mysql-server

インストールが完了したら、「mysql_secure_installation」スクリプトを実行してMySQLルートパスワードを設定し、サーバーを保護します。

5。 MySQLデータベースを作成する

次に、ユーザーrootとしてMySQLサーバーにログインし、Concrete5の新しいデータベースとユーザーを作成します

mysql -u root -p

mysql> CREATE DATABASE concrete5;
mysql> GRANT ALL PRIVILEGES ON concrete5.* TO 'concrete5usr'@'localhost' IDENTIFIED BY 'PASSWORD';
mysql> FLUSH PRIVILEGES;
mysql> quit

「PASSWORD」を実際の強力なパスワードに置き換えることを忘れないでください。

6。 Concrete5をダウンロードしてインストールする

Concrete5の公式ウェブサイトにアクセスし、アプリケーションの最新の安定バージョンをサーバーにダウンロードします。この記事を書いている時点では、バージョン8.3.1です。

cd /var/www/html
wget https://www.concrete5.org/download_file/-/view/99963/ -O concrete5.zip
unzip concrete5.zip
mv concrete5-8.3.1/ concrete5

Concrete5ディレクトリに適切な権限を付与します:

chown -R www-data:www-data concrete5/

7。 Concrete5用にApacheを構成する

次に、Concrete5ドメインのApache仮想ホストディレクティブを作成します。

nano /etc/apache2/sites-available/concrete5.conf

ServerAdmin [email protected]
DocumentRoot /var/www/html/concrete5/
ServerName your-domain.com
<Directory /var/www/html/concrete5/>
Options FollowSymLinks
AllowOverride All
</Directory>
ErrorLog logs/your-domain.com-error_log
CustomLog logs/your-domain.com-access_log common

ファイルを保存し、次のコマンドを実行して仮想ホストディレクティブを有効にします

a2ensite concrete5

8。 Webサーバーを再起動します

変更を有効にするためにWebサーバーを再起動します

systemctl restart apache2

このチュートリアルのすべての手順に厳密に従った場合は、http://your-domain.comでConcrete5のインストールにアクセスして、インストールプロセスを完了することができるはずです。

もちろん、Ubuntu 16.04にConcrete5をインストールする必要はありません。Concrete5ホスティングのいずれかを使用している場合は、専門のLinux管理者にUbuntu16.04にConcrete5をインストールするように依頼するだけです。 あなたのために。 24時間年中無休でご利用いただけます。リクエストはすぐに処理されます。

PS。 この投稿が気に入った場合は、Ubuntu 16.04にConcrete5をインストールする方法について、左側のボタンを使用してソーシャルネットワーク上の友達と共有するか、下に返信を残してください。ありがとう。


Panels
  1. Ubuntu16.04にphpMyAdminをインストールします

  2. UbuntuにElasticsearchをインストールする

  3. UbuntuにGrandCMSをインストールする

  1. Ubuntu16.04にBluditをインストールします

  2. Ubuntu16.04にTomcat9をインストールします

  3. Ubuntu16.04にLaravelをインストールする

  1. Ubuntu16.04にWebminをインストールします

  2. Ubuntu16.04にRをインストールする方法

  3. MyBBをUbuntu16.04にインストールします